Art 7 Online Purchase
As an alternative to purchasing tickets on-site, selected ticket types are also available in the Schöneben AG online shop. This shop is linked to the Schöneben AG website.
The online shop uses dynamic pricing, meaning tickets purchased earlier are generally cheaper than tickets purchased later. The price depends on various factors. This remains the case until the quota for discounted tickets is exhausted. However, the maximum price in the online shop is always lower than the price for which the tickets are sold on-site at the ticket office. The price is calculated for each order by the system running the online shop and displayed to the buyer before the final purchase. Dynamic pricing is not available at the on-site ticket offices. There the same price applies at all times. This also applies in cases where the online shop is out of service or malfunctions for other reasons.
In order to shop in the online shop, the buyer must register. After purchasing the ticket, the buyer will receive a confirmation via email. This confirmation contains all the necessary information for picking up the ticket on site at the box office or at a corresponding machine, where the ticket will be loaded onto a keycard/keytix. If this confirmation cannot be presented when picking up the ticket, no ticket can be issued. Alternatively, the buyer has the option of specifying a keycard that they already have when making the purchase, which the ticket will then be loaded onto as soon as they pass through a Schöneben AG turnstile for the first time.
The ticket is valid, regardless of the type of purchase, for the season (summer or winter) of the year in which the ticket was purchased. Changes to the ticket after purchase are excluded. The right of withdrawal set out in Articles 52 et seq. Legislative Decree No. 206/2005 is in accordance with Art. 59 para. 1 lit. n) Legislative Decree No. 206/2005 excluded.
When purchasing online, cancellation insurance can be purchased at the same time as the ticket purchase. The price is displayed in the online shop. This allows for free cancellation of the ticket up to four days before the first day of ticket validity. After that, cancellation is absolutely impossible. The cost of the cancellation insurance is non-refundable.

Art 11 Reimbursement in the event of a skiing accident
In the event of a skiing accident, a refund of the ticket is possible, but only for all unused days. This refund is only available to the injured person. To receive a refund, a corresponding request must be submitted within 15 days of the skiing accident. This can be done either by presenting a medical certificate together with the relevant ticket and an identification document of the injured person at the ticket office on site or by sending these documents by email to Schöneben AG (info@schoeneben.it). The request can also be made by someone other than the injured person, provided that this person has been authorized to do so by the injured person.
If the injured person has insurance that also reimburses the unused portion of the ticket in the event of a skiing accident, Schöneben AG cannot provide a refund.
Accompanying persons are not entitled to a refund of the ticket.
The amount of the refund is determined by the purchase price of the ticket minus the ticket office price for the days of the ticket used.
